Lars Garten practices in Bonn, Germany. Mr. Garten is rated as an Experienced expert by MediFind in the treatment of Trisomy 13. His top areas of expertise are Necrotizing Enterocolitis, Premature Infant, Trisomy 18, and Necrosis.
His clinical research consists of co-authoring 33 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years. In particular, he has co-authored 1 article in the study of Trisomy 13.
